Browsing the Buzz of Amusement Park Digital Photography
Amid the constant movement and dynamic power of Orlando's theme parks, catching compelling pictures needs flexibility and sharp technical skills. You'll require to master cam settings on the fly-- readjusting ISO and shutter speed to freeze roller rollercoasters mid-air or blurring groups for dynamic movement.
Recognition of theme park rules is vital; always regard visitors' area and follow park laws about photography zones. You're not just snapping pictures-- you're crafting aesthetic stories that encapsulate a customer's remarkable adventure.
Search for distinct perspectives while handling harsh lights and uncertain climate. Involve with your subjects to record authentic expressions, yet remain inconspicuous to maintain candidness. In this fast-paced setting, technological accuracy and customer sensitivity change short lived moments right into long lasting, enchanting memories.
